trafficserver-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From zw...@apache.org
Subject [trafficserver] branch master updated (8fb685b -> 77c8dba)
Date Tue, 06 Jul 2021 23:04:00 GMT
This is an automated email from the ASF dual-hosted git repository.

zwoop p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/trafficserver.git.


    from 8fb685b  Fix uri_signing unit test for out of source builds (#8040)
     add 77c8dba  rate_limit: Add a global hook to rate limit concurrent connections based
on SNI (#8021)

No new revisions were added by this update.

Summary of changes:
 doc/admin-guide/plugins/rate_limit.en.rst          |  47 ++++-
 plugins/experimental/rate_limit/Makefile.inc       |   5 +-
 plugins/experimental/rate_limit/README             |  24 +++
 plugins/experimental/rate_limit/limiter.h          |  70 +++-----
 plugins/experimental/rate_limit/rate_limit.cc      | 126 ++++++++------
 plugins/experimental/rate_limit/sni_limiter.cc     | 131 ++++++++++++++
 .../request_queue.h => rate_limit/sni_limiter.h}   |  39 ++---
 plugins/experimental/rate_limit/sni_selector.cc    | 142 +++++++++++++++
 plugins/experimental/rate_limit/sni_selector.h     |  62 +++++++
 .../rate_limit/{limiter.cc => txn_limiter.cc}      | 193 +++++++++++----------
 plugins/experimental/rate_limit/txn_limiter.h      |  49 ++++++
 plugins/experimental/rate_limit/utilities.cc       | 113 ++++++++++++
 .../cookie.h => rate_limit/utilities.h}            |  13 +-
 13 files changed, 796 insertions(+), 218 deletions(-)
 create mode 100644 plugins/experimental/rate_limit/README
 create mode 100644 plugins/experimental/rate_limit/sni_limiter.cc
 copy plugins/experimental/{fastcgi/src/request_queue.h => rate_limit/sni_limiter.h} (62%)
 create mode 100644 plugins/experimental/rate_limit/sni_selector.cc
 create mode 100644 plugins/experimental/rate_limit/sni_selector.h
 rename plugins/experimental/rate_limit/{limiter.cc => txn_limiter.cc} (51%)
 create mode 100644 plugins/experimental/rate_limit/txn_limiter.h
 create mode 100644 plugins/experimental/rate_limit/utilities.cc
 copy plugins/experimental/{uri_signing/cookie.h => rate_limit/utilities.h} (72%)

Mime
View raw message